Role
Description

Participate in customer audits as needed
Foster and promote a strong safety culture within manufacturing and warehouse operations
Supervise production across five areas with annual output of 2,800–3,200 tonnes
Lead and develop production team members to meet quality and service goals
Ensure high availability and efficiency of production equipment in collaboration with maintenance
Plan and allocate manpower, including external temporary labor
Ensure adherence to H.B. Fuller’s EHS standards and UK Health & Safety regulations
Support internal projects related to equipment, quality, logistics, and safety
Monitor and report plant-level KPIs to operational leadership
Identify and implement continuous improvement initiatives
Requirements

High proficiency in Microsoft Office tools
Proficient in ERP systems (e.g., SAP or PRISM)
Fluent in English, both spoken and written
Experience in adhesives, paints, inks, or chemical production
Degree in Chemical Engineering (or equivalent) or similar technical qualification (e.g. HNC)
Strong communication skills with the ability to operate across all organizational levels
Strong leadership track record and performance management experience
5+ years of experience managing teams in a production environment
5+ years of experience in manufacturing
Familiarity with Lean, 5S, and Six Sigma methodologies (certification a plus)
Practical knowledge of KPI deployment and operational performance metrics

Company
Overview
1887
Year Founded
Operates since 1887 as a leader in adhesives and specialty chemicals.
40+
Countries Served
Has a global presence in over 40 countries worldwide.
A global leader in adhesives and specialty chemicals.
Develops and supplies a wide variety of adhesives used across industries including automotive, electronics, packaging, and more.
Operates in diverse markets such as transportation, energy, industrial, commercial, and residential applications.
Known for frequent collaboration with customers to create tailored adhesive solutions.
Strong focus on sustainability, continuously developing environmentally-friendly adhesive products.
Serves a wide range of clients, from small businesses to large multinational corporations.
